A.R. Rahman Launches ARR Immersive App for Apple Vision Pro (EXCLUSIVE)

VeniceNews newsroom brief · 6h ago · 1 min read · via variety.com

A.R. Rahman, the two-time Oscar-winning Indian composer behind “Slumdog Millionaire” and “127 Hours,” is launching ARR Immersive, an app bringing his decade of immersive storytelling work to Apple Vision Pro on July 22. The app draws on Rahman’s ongoing work in immersive formats,
